Are Rb motors interference motors? I think they are, that would suck to blow a timing belt and have to replace valves...

Also, I took my crank angle sensor off to spray the front cover. Does the shaft need to be clocked a certain way? I marked it before I took it off so my timing would still be on but does the shaft need to go on the same way it came off or can I just slap it on anyway. i'm guessing it needs to go on a certain way so it tells the ecu when to fire the coils. Yes RB engines are interference

and the CAS is keyed, you cannot install it off. and its CAM angle sensor for future refrence. a crank sensor would be..near the crankshaft
